The FamilySearch Library has a small collection of Ontario maps and atlases. Among these is a very useful series of outline maps which give county and township boundaries and the names of county seats:

Illustrated Historical Atlases[edit | edit source]

Illustrated Historical Atlas of the County of Carleton (Including City of Ottawa), Ont., 1879, page 70.

For some southern Ontario counties, illustrated historical atlases show farm lots and concession numbers with the names of landowners in the late 1860s and 1870s.

*The Central Canadians, 1600-1900, 3 vols. (Toronto: Genealogical Research Library, 1994). At various repositories (WorldCat). FS Catalog book 971.3 D22cc. This index is in the FS Library Canada reference area. Look in the back of each volume for the keys to localities and sources.
